Poet and Prose John Williams (1922-1994), the Winner of the US National Book Prize, released only four novels, and one of them is the famous Stonener, a book with an unusual and happy fate. For the first time, seeing the light fifty years ago, she unexpectedly gained the second life in the 21st century. The reissue caused a colossal resonance in America. Anna Gavalda famous for the whole world took up the French translation, and Stonner with the inscription on the cover read, loved and translated Anna Gavalda conquered France. Soon transfers to other languages ​​were followed, and post-mortem glory came to the author. The peasant guy William Stonener unexpectedly carried away by the texts of Shakespeare. Refusing to return after college to the parent farm, he remains at the university to continue their studies, and then teach. All his decisions, actions, relationships with the family, with a beloved woman, and, ultimately, all his fate defines a passionate love for literature. Hence the amazing at first glance, the recognition of Anna Gavalda: Stone is me
